President Joe Biden is en route to London ahead of a NATO meeting this week. Reporters aboard the plane asked the president a number of questions during the "gaggle," but there was one question that was not asked that Fox's Lucas Tomlinson was very upset about: cocaine.
"Well, a gaggle was just held aboard Air Force One with President Biden heading to Europe," Tomlinson told host Eric Shawn. "Sadly, no reporters asked about the cocaine, so we do not have an immediate update."
“What we’ve been told is people who are addicted to cocaine can’t leave home without it," Tomlinson also said.
Cocaine was found in the guest cubbies at the White House last week while visitors were being shown the West Wing. Three such groups of people were allowed in, narrowing it down to a fairly small group of possible people. It isn't something that is a focus of most of the press corps are focused on the NATO summit and Ukraine.
The right wing is focused on the possibility that Biden might somehow be connected to the person that brought cocaine into the White House. Congress has demanded a briefing on the matter.
Fox previously attempted to connect the cocaine to Hunter Biden, the president’s son, being at the White House.
